Optimal Locations to Stay in Europe for Seamless Transit

Navigating Europe is far simpler when lodging is booked in areas boasting robust public transport options. Choosing well-connected neighborhoods can save time, lower travel expenses, and enhance your ability to explore without needing taxis or car rentals. For both first-time tourists and those planning an extended journey, accommodations near metro stations, tram stops, or major railway terminals can significantly improve your travel experience.
This guide details the cities and specific neighborhoods in Europe where public transport access is exceptional, reliable, and welcoming to tourists, prioritizing practicality and comfort over luxury or nightlife.

Why Consider Public Transport Accessibility When Choosing Accommodation

European urban areas are designed with mobility in mind. Selecting the right area allows you to:

  • Access attractions more efficiently

  • Steer clear of traffic jams

  • Reduce transport expenses

  • Travel securely at any hour

  • Easily visit surrounding towns
    Public transportation serves as the foundation of daily travel in Europe.

Paris, France: Key Arrondissements Close to Metro Lines

Paris boasts one of the most organized metro systems globally.

Ideal neighborhoods for staying

  • Le Marais (3rd & 4th Arrondissements)

  • Latin Quarter (5th Arrondissement)

  • Opéra & Grands Boulevards (9th Arrondissement)
    These neighborhoods benefit from various metro lines, facilitating quick transfers across the city.

Reasons it's effective

  • Metro stations within a few minutes' walk

  • Direct connections to airports and main train services

  • Accessible streets that complement metro travel
    Staying centrally minimizes travel strain and maximizes sightseeing.

London, United Kingdom: Stay Near Tube Interchanges in Zones 1 and 2

London's transport network is extensive and easy to navigate if you choose your location wisely.

Top areas to stay

  • King's Cross & Bloomsbury

  • Westminster & Victoria

  • South Bank
    These regions grant access to multiple underground lines and national rail connections.

Benefits of these locations

  • Direct links to airports

  • Regular trains, even after hours

  • Convenient proximity to tourist hotspots
    Being near interchanges reduces daily commuting time significantly.

Berlin, Germany: Connected Areas by U-Bahn and S-Bahn

Berlin’s transport infrastructure is both efficient and economical.

Recommended neighborhoods

  • Mitte

  • Alexanderplatz

  • Friedrichshain
    These districts link U-Bahn, S-Bahn, trams, and buses.

Why this is advantageous

  • Integration across various transport modes

  • Reliable services during the night

  • Convenient access to galleries and historical locations
    Berlin excels for those who stay close to key transit hubs.

Amsterdam, Netherlands: Tram-Friendly Central Areas

Amsterdam’s small footprint and tram system facilitate easy movement.

Best places to stay

  • Centrum

  • Museum Quarter

  • Amsterdam Zuid
    These areas are well-served by tram and metro lines.

Reasons for choosing these neighborhoods

  • Minimal travel distances

  • Convenient access to the airport

  • Pedestrian-friendly streets with transit access
    Staying close to tram lines makes taxis unnecessary.

Madrid, Spain: Neighborhoods Focused Around the Metro

Madrid features one of the finest metro systems in Europe.

Top districts for lodging

  • Sol & Gran Vía

  • Malasaña

  • Salamanca
    These neighborhoods are safe and well-connected.

Why it's effective to stay here

  • Rapid metro service across the city

  • Cost-effective transport passes

  • Facilitates day trips to nearby areas
    Madrid’s metro enables simple exploration.

Rome, Italy: Areas That Combine Metro Access and Walkability

In Rome, careful selection of location is essential due to relatively limited metro options.

Best places to stay

  • Termini Station vicinity

  • Prati

  • Near Spanish Steps
    These areas provide the best balance of metro access and walkable streets.

Benefits of these locations

  • Direct access to airport and inter-city trains

  • Consistent bus and metro services

  • Strategic positioning for tourist sites
    Staying near Termini simplifies both arrivals and departures.

Vienna, Austria: Renowned for Outstanding Transport

Vienna is frequently acknowledged for its high-quality public transport system.

Best neighborhoods

  • Innere Stadt

  • Leopoldstadt

  • Landstraße
    These areas offer seamless connections among metros, trams, and buses.

Advantages of staying in these districts

  • Clean and punctual services

  • Great coverage, even late at night

  • Simple access to the airport and neighboring cities
    Vienna is a perfect option for travelers depending heavily on public transport.

Prague, Czech Republic: Easy Transit in a Compact City

The transport network in Prague is both economical and efficient.

Optimal neighborhoods for lodging

  • Old Town (Staré Město)

  • New Town (Nové Město)

  • Vinohrady
    These neighborhoods provide excellent metro and tram services.

Reasons it's beneficial to locate here

  • Short travel distances

  • Clear signage and route mapping

  • Efficient transitions between points of interest
    Prague rewards those who secure centrally located lodgings.

Lisbon, Portugal: Areas Linked by Metro and Trams

Given Lisbon’s hilly landscape, ease of transport access is essential.

Recommended districts for accommodation

  • Baixa & Chiado

  • Avenida da Liberdade

  • Saldanha
    These areas benefit from solid metro and tram connections.

Why it's advantageous

  • Less uphill walking required

  • Convenient airport access

  • Direct connections to historic areas
    Good transportation links enhance traveler comfort.

Zurich, Switzerland: Quick and Reliable Transit

Zurich offers excellent connectivity despite its smaller size.

Stay in these prime areas

  • City Center (Altstadt)

  • Central Station vicinity

  • Enge
    These areas ensure easy access to trams and trains.

Reasons this is ideal

  • Dependable schedules

  • Easy inter-area travel

  • Safe options for late-night travel
    Choosing to stay near stations eases travel planning.

Copenhagen, Denmark: Living at the Heart of the Metro

Copenhagen’s modern metro system is exceptionally dependable.

Best neighborhoods

  • Indre By

  • Vesterbro

  • Nørrebro
    These districts ensure connections to metro, buses, and bike paths.

Benefits of these locations

  • Quick transport links to the airport

  • Clean, frequent services

  • Enhances navigation for visitors
    Transport accessibility encourages flexible exploring.

Factors to Consider When Choosing the Right Area for Your Stay

When deciding on accommodations, keep these in mind:

  • Proximity to the nearest metro or tram station

  • Availability of multiple transport lines

  • Provision for late-night services

  • Connecting to airports and train stations
    Staying slightly outside central areas is acceptable if transport links are strong.

Common Mistakes Travelers Make When Choosing Their Lodging

  • Opting for budget hotels far from transport links

  • Disregarding the walking distance to stations

  • Underestimating the commuting time in larger cities

  • Choosing scenic but isolated locales
    Convenience often eclipses picturesque views.

Long-Stay Considerations: The Importance of Transport Access

For extended visits, the costs and time involved in daily travel add up. Staying near public transport:

  • Minimizes fatigue

  • Conserves budget

  • Facilitates flexible day-to-day plans

  • Supports a work-travel balance
    Location can be more critical than room size for longer stays.

Concluding Thoughts on Smart Stays in Europe

The true advantage of Europe lies in its extensive public transport networks. Selecting the right area enables efficient, confident, and enjoyable exploration. A well-connected location can change travel from challenging to seamless.
Intelligent lodging choices lead to enriched experiences.
